package org.lineageos.eleven.locale;
import android.content.Context;
import android.text.TextUtils;
import android.util.Log;
import org.lineageos.eleven.provider.PropertiesStore;
import com.google.common.annotations.VisibleForTesting;
import java.util.Locale;
import libcore.icu.ICU;
public class LocaleSetManager {
private static final String TAG = LocaleSetManager.class.getSimpleName();
private LocaleSet mCurrentLocales;
private final Context mContext;
public LocaleSetManager(final Context context) {
mContext = context;
}
/**
* @return true if the currently saved locale set needs to be updated
*/
public boolean localeSetNeedsUpdate() {
// if we haven't loaded our current locale, try to retrieve it from the db
if (mCurrentLocales == null) {
updateLocaleSet(getStoredLocaleSet());
}
LocaleSet systemLocaleSet = getSystemLocaleSet();
// if we don't have a stored locale or it is different, return true
if (mCurrentLocales == null ||
!mCurrentLocales.toString().equals(systemLocaleSet.toString())) {
return true;
}
// if our icu version has changed, return true
final String storedICUversion = PropertiesStore.getInstance(mContext)
.getProperty(PropertiesStore.DbProperties.ICU_VERSION);
if (!ICU.getIcuVersion().equals(storedICUversion)) {
Log.d(TAG, "ICU version has changed from: " + storedICUversion + " to "
+ ICU.getIcuVersion());
return true;
}
return false;
}
/**
* Sets up the locale set
* @param localeSet value to set it to
*/
public void updateLocaleSet(LocaleSet localeSet) {
Log.d(TAG, "Locale Changed from: " + mCurrentLocales + " to " + localeSet);
mCurrentLocales = localeSet;
LocaleUtils.getInstance().setLocales(mCurrentLocales);
}
/**
* This takes an old and new locale set and creates a combined locale set. If they share a
* primary then the old one is returned
* @return the combined locale set
*/
private static LocaleSet getCombinedLocaleSet(LocaleSet oldLocales, Locale newLocale) {
Locale prevLocale = null;
if (oldLocales != null) {
prevLocale = oldLocales.getPrimaryLocale();
// If primary locale is unchanged then no change to locale set.
if (newLocale.equals(prevLocale)) {
return oldLocales;
}
}
// Otherwise, construct a new locale set based on the new locale
// and the previous primary locale.
return new LocaleSet(newLocale, prevLocale).normalize();
}
/**
* @return the system locale set
*/
public LocaleSet getSystemLocaleSet() {
final Locale curLocale = getLocale();
return getCombinedLocaleSet(mCurrentLocales, curLocale);
}
/**
* @return the stored locale set
*/
public LocaleSet getStoredLocaleSet() {
final String providerLocaleString = PropertiesStore.getInstance(mContext)
.getProperty(PropertiesStore.DbProperties.LOCALE);
if (TextUtils.isEmpty(providerLocaleString)) {
return null;
}
return LocaleSet.getLocaleSet(providerLocaleString);
}
@VisibleForTesting
protected Locale getLocale() {
return Locale.getDefault();
}
}
